A septic tank comes in different shapes and sizes, for example the old Cornish block-built tanks are built out of stone, concrete and even Cornish slate, with the more up to date septic tanks made from plastic or fibre glass, often referred to as onions or bottles.
Generally septic tanks have a primary chamber which allows for a collection of sludge to settle, it then fills up to a certain level and overflows into a soakaway, the filtered water then gets dispersed into the ground.
The soakaway is a vital part of your septic tank, without regular empties the sludge will build up and overflow into your soakaway.

Grease traps can vary in size depending on the establishment.
The waste produced by larger organisations such as schools, restaurants etc is significantly more than a small cafe so will need emptying more regularly.
Essentially a grease trap is a trap which stops grease passing into a sewer system.
As the wastewater cools, the fat, oil and grease harden, and the food solids settle at the bottom of the trap.
With the fat, oil and grease being lighter than water, it floats to the top.
The waste water is forced through the trap and out into the sewer.
